Mochida Pharmaceutical Co., Ltd. (TYO:4534)
Japan flag Japan · Delayed Price · Currency is JPY
3,730.00
-15.00 (-0.40%)
Feb 13, 2026, 3:30 PM JST

Mochida Pharmaceutical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
132,760112,734114,243116,879141,444164,177
Market Cap Growth
14.35%-1.32%-2.25%-17.37%-13.85%1.59%
Enterprise Value
101,26359,15370,83557,23480,242103,514
Last Close Price
3745.003141.453108.033147.803435.803851.70
PE Ratio
20.6719.8325.1317.5813.3819.12
Forward PE
-18.5920.7018.7315.3120.84
PS Ratio
1.191.071.111.131.281.59
PB Ratio
0.970.860.890.921.101.29
P/TBV Ratio
0.970.870.900.931.111.30
P/FCF Ratio
-15.67-22.7831.6422.61
P/OCF Ratio
-12.05-16.0218.9617.85
EV/Sales Ratio
0.900.560.690.550.731.00
EV/EBITDA Ratio
8.875.358.235.124.707.02
EV/EBIT Ratio
12.087.2812.216.735.588.62
EV/FCF Ratio
-8.22-11.1517.9514.25
Debt / Equity Ratio
0.07-----
Net Debt / Equity Ratio
-0.23-0.39-0.37-0.48-0.48-0.50
Net Debt / EBITDA Ratio
-2.75-4.62-5.43-5.41-3.62-4.30
Net Debt / FCF Ratio
--7.114.79-11.79-13.85-8.74
Asset Turnover
0.640.660.650.640.680.65
Inventory Turnover
1.671.621.862.032.212.02
Quick Ratio
2.723.323.133.243.143.23
Current Ratio
4.014.814.474.314.074.14
Return on Equity (ROE)
4.80%4.40%3.57%5.21%8.27%6.93%
Return on Assets (ROA)
3.02%3.19%2.28%3.30%5.54%4.70%
Return on Invested Capital (ROIC)
8.48%7.14%5.81%9.41%16.01%14.10%
Return on Capital Employed (ROCE)
5.50%6.00%4.40%6.50%10.80%9.00%
Earnings Yield
4.84%5.04%3.98%5.69%7.47%5.23%
FCF Yield
-6.38%-8.56%4.39%3.16%4.42%
Dividend Yield
2.14%2.55%2.57%2.54%2.62%2.34%
Payout Ratio
-49.87%63.49%50.71%32.59%36.14%
Buyback Yield / Dilution
0.00%1.15%3.49%2.47%1.37%1.23%
Total Shareholder Return
2.14%3.70%6.06%5.01%3.99%3.57%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.